      Meaning of the first name Yasuo

      Origin

      Japanese, Japan

      Meaning

      Peaceful and calm.

      Variations

      Yasu, Yasuko, Yasushi
      The name Yasuo is of Japanese origin and is commonly used as a masculine given name. In Japanese, the name is typically written with the kanji characters 康夫, where "康" (yasu) means "peaceful" or "calm," and "夫" (o) means "man" or "husband." The combination of these characters conveys a sense of tranquility and strength, symbolizing a peaceful man or a man who brings calmness to his surroundings.

      Yasuo is not only a name but also carries cultural significance in various aspects of Japanese society. In Japan, names often hold deep meanings and are chosen carefully by parents based on the hopes and aspirations they have for their children. The characteristics associated with the name Yasuo, such as peace and calmness, are highly valued traits within Japanese culture. The name is often given to boys with the wish that they will embody these qualities as they grow and mature.

      In modern times, Yasuo has gained further visibility through its association with characters in anime, manga, and video games. One of the notable instances is Yasuo from the popular online multiplayer game League of Legends, where he is portrayed as a skilled swordsman and has become a fan-favorite character. This representation has contributed to a resurgence of interest in the name and its cultural implications. The character's traits of perseverance, honor, and complexity resonate with many players, further enhancing the name's appeal.
